摘要:
An a data input system includes an encoded pad having position encoding and a data input device adapted to image a portion of the encoded pad to determine position and orientation of the data input device relative to the encoded pad. The encoding pad includes a plurality of correlation windows. Each correlation window includes a primary encoding marker in form of vertical line segment and a set of secondary encoding markers in form of diagonal line segments, at least one diagonal line segment intersecting the vertical line segment at an intersection angle. Spacing of the diagonal line segments encodes the X-axis position of the input device relative to the encoding pad. Intersection angle encodes the Y-axis position of the input device relative to the encoding pad. Angle of the primary encoding marker vertical line segment within the frame of the captured image encodes the angular orientation of the input device relative to the axes of the encoded pad.
摘要:
An a data input system includes an encoded pad having position encoding and a data input device adapted to image a portion of the encoded pad to determine position and orientation of the data input device relative to the encoded pad. The encoding pad includes a plurality of correlation windows. Each correlation window includes a primary encoding marker in form of vertical line segment and a set of secondary encoding markers in form of diagonal line segments, at least one diagonal line segment intersecting the vertical line segment at an intersection angle. Spacing of the diagonal line segments encodes the X-axis position of the input device relative to the encoding pad. Intersection angle encodes the Y-axis position of the input device relative to the encoding pad. Angle of the primary encoding marker vertical line segment within the frame of the captured image encodes the angular orientation of the input device relative to the axes of the encoded pad.
摘要:
A three-dimensional optical inspection system reconstructs a three-dimensional image of the shape of the surface of an at least partially specular object resident on a printed circuit board by capturing two or more two-dimensional images of the object under different illumination configurations. The diffuse reflection, as well as the specular reflection can be used to reconstruct the three-dimensional image using any reconstruction method, such as photometric stereo. The different illumination configurations can be achieved using an illumination source including light-emitting elements arranged in concentric circular arrays, in which each of the circular arrays is divided into sections. Each section is independently controlled to selectively activate the sections to illuminate the object in a pre-established illumination pattern.
摘要:
An a data input system includes an encoded pad having position encoding and a data input device adapted to image a portion of the encoded pad to determine position and orientation of the data input device relative to the encoded pad. The encoding pad includes a plurality of correlation windows. Each correlation window includes a primary encoding marker in form of vertical line segment and a set of secondary encoding markers in form of diagonal line segments, at least one diagonal line segment intersecting the vertical line segment at an intersection angle. Spacing of the diagonal line segments encodes the X-axis position of the input device relative to the encoding pad. Intersection angle encodes the Y-axis position of the input device relative to the encoding pad. Angle of the primary encoding marker vertical line segment within the frame of the captured image encodes the angular orientation of the input device relative to the axes of the encoded pad.
摘要:
Electronic devices having image-based data input systems are described. In one aspect, an electronic device includes a window, multiple indicia, an image sensor, and a data input processor. The window has a contact surface with an input region. The multiple indicia are viewable in the input region of the contact surface. The image sensor is constructed and arranged to produce image signals corresponding to images of the input region. The data input processor is coupled to the image sensor and is operable to produce input signals based on image signals produced by the image sensor and a mapping between areas of the input region images and locations of the input indicia.
摘要:
A system and method for processing mosaiced or raw data images operates to concurrently demosaic and resize the mosaiced images in a combined process. The combined demosaic/resize process allows the system to perform demosaicing and resizing more efficiently than conventional systems, which perform these processes separately and sequentially. Furthermore, the combined demosaic/resize process allows the system to produce demosaiced and resized images of higher quality as compared to demosaiced and resized images produced by the conventional systems.
摘要:
A sensor includes an array of photodetectors each generating an output signal of pixel data indicative of incident light intensity. This pixel data is read out from the array one line at a time and stored in a line buffer. A bad pixel processor includes a first buffer that stores pixel data obtained from the line buffer for a certain pixel in a currently read out line and pixel signal light data for pixels adjacent to the certain pixel.
摘要:
Reconstructing the shape of the surface of an object in greater than two dimensions is performed using a noise-tolerant reconstruction process and/or a multi-resolution reconstruction process. The noise-tolerant reconstruction process can be a Bayesian reconstruction process that adds noise information representing the noise distribution in optical image(s) of the object to surface gradient information estimated from the images to determine surface height information that defines the shape of the surface of the object in greater than two dimensions. In the multi-resolution reconstruction process, for each resolution of the image, the surface gradient information is estimated and the surface height information is calculated using the estimated surface gradient information. To obtain the final surface height map, the surface height information from each resolution is combined to reconstruct the shape of the surface of the object in greater than two dimensions. The multi-resolution reconstruction process can be used with the Bayesian reconstruction process or with another decomposition process, such as a wavelet decomposition process.
摘要:
An a data input system includes an encoded pad having position encoding and a data input device adapted to image a portion of the encoded pad to determine position and orientation of the data input device relative to the encoded pad. The encoding pad includes a plurality of correlation windows. Each correlation window includes a primary encoding marker in form of vertical line segment and a set of secondary encoding markers in form of diagonal line segments, at least one diagonal line segment intersecting the vertical line segment at an intersection angle. Spacing of the diagonal line segments encodes the X-axis position of the input device relative to the encoding pad. Intersection angle encodes the Y-axis position of the input device relative to the encoding pad. Angle of the primary encoding marker vertical line segment within the frame of the captured image encodes the angular orientation of the input device relative to the axes of the encoded pad.
摘要:
A digital image system is disclosed having a sensor with an elevated two-color photo-detector for sensing two different color values in combination with a single-color photo-detector for sensing a third color value. Minimal demosaicing is performed to obtain at least one luminance value at each photo-detector location. The sampled chrominance values and sampled and demosaiced luminance values are directly compressed without converting between color spaces and with minimal or no processing required. With a reduced amount of image processing prior to image compression, all of the pre-compression image processing may be performed on the image sensor itself instead of on a separate image processing system.